About This Item

Tight, clean, and unmarked-" In-depth monograph on this fine Canadian painter based on more than a decade of close personal acquaintance with the subject, and on the artist's own memory. 192 pages include index, color, and B&W full-page plates throughout.- First Edition, Second Printing. 4to - over 9¾" - 12" Tall (square).-biographical study; includes a section on the artist's serigraphs, plus a few artist's statements."-Nicely Illustrated!-light edge wear
